إنشاء النماذج وتصميمها

في Microsoft Dynamics 365، توفر النماذج واجهة المستخدم التي سيستخدمها الأشخاص للتعامل مع البيانات التي يحتاجونها لأداء أعمالهم. من المهم أن تكون النماذج التي يستخدمها الأشخاص مُصممة للسماح لهم بالبحث عن المعلومات التي يحتاجونها أو إدخالها بكفاءة.

يشرح هذا الموضوع كيف تختلف النماذج بمجموعة الكيانات، وأنواع النماذج المختلفة المتوفرة، وكيف يمكنك التحكم في الوصول إلى النماذج. لمزيد من المعلومات حول عناصر النماذج وخصائصها، راجع استخدام محرر النماذج.

اختلافات النماذج بالكيان

يوفر Microsoft Dynamics 365 العديد من الخيارات لتصميم النماذج. توفر نماذج الكيانات المحدّثة والكيانات المخصصة معظم الخيارات. لقد قمنا بتحديد مجموعة من الكيانات يستخدمها معظم الأشخاص وقدمنا لهم تجربة مستخدم محدّثة تتضمن العديد من القدرات، بما في ذلك دعم عميل Dynamics 365 لأجهزة الكمبيوتر اللوحية وسير إجراءات العمل وقواعد العمل. أحد المتطلبات الأساسية لتوفير هذه التجارب هو قدرة مخصص النموذج على التصميم مرة واحدة والنشر في كافة العملاء.

هناك مع ذلك عدد قليل من الكيانات التي تحتفظ بالمظهر والقدرات التي تم نقلها من الإصدار السابق. الكيانات التي تستخدم النماذج الكلاسيكية لا يتم تحديثها بشكل متكرر نظرًا لعدم استخدامها بشكل متكرر

ربما يتضمن معظم عملك المخصص الكيانات المُحدّثة والكيانات المخصصة. إذا كانت بعض القدرات تنطبق على نماذج الكيانات المُحدّثة فقط سيلاحظ هذا المستند ذلك.

الكيانات المُحدثّة

يتم سرد الكيانات المُحدثّة في الجدول التالي:

الحساب موعد حملة
نشاط الحملة الدعائية الاستجابة للحملة حالة
المنافس ‏‫جهة الاتصال‬ العقد
بنود العقد بريد إلكتروني فاكس
الفاتورة بند المنتج في الفاتورة العميل المتوقع
الخطاب قائمة التسويق ‏‫فرصة
منتج الفرصة أمر الشراء منتج الأمر
المكالمة الهاتفية بند قائمة الأسعار المنتج
حملة دعائية سريعة عرض أسعار منتج عرض الأسعار
‏‏موعد متكرر وثائق المبيعات الفريق
مهمة مستخدم

الكيانات التي تستخدم النماذج الكلاسيكية

يتم سرد الكيانات التي تستخدم عرض النموذج الكلاسيكي في الجدول التالي:

العنوان مقال تعليق حول مقالة عملية السجلات غير الهامة الاتصال
خصم قائمة خصومات موقع المستند مرفق البريد الإلكتروني اتباع
الهدف مقياس الهدف استيراد الملف المصدر منتج فاتورة منتج أمر المبيعات
قائمة الأسعار عنصر قائمة انتظار منتج عرض الأسعار حقل القيمة المحتسبة استعلام التجميع
طريقة العرض المحفوظة الخدمة نشاط خدمة موقع SharePoint الموقع
المنطقة الوحدة مجموعة وحدات

أنواع النماذج

يصف الجدول التالي أنواع النماذج في Microsoft Dynamics 365:

نوع النموذج الوصف
رئيسي يُستخدَم في تطبيق الويب Dynamics 365 for Outlook، وDynamics 365 لأجهزة الكمبيوتر اللوحية.

توفر هذه النماذج واجهة المستخدم الرئيسية للتفاعل مع بيانات الكيانات. مزيد من المعلومات: إنشاء النماذج الرئيسية وتحريرها
هاتف جوال يُستخدَم في صفحات Dynamics 365 للهواتف. تم تصميم هذا النموذج المبسط ليُستخدَم للأجهزة المحمولة.

لا يتم تغيير النماذج المتنقلة للكيانات المُحدّثة. مزيد من المعلومات: إنشاء النماذج المتنقلة وتحريرها
إنشاء سريع يُستخدَم في تطبيق الويب Dynamics 365 for Outlook، وDynamics 365 لأجهزة الكمبيوتر اللوحية.

للكيانات المُحدّثة، توفر هذه النماذج نموذج أساسي محسّن لإنشاء سجلات جديدة. مزيد من المعلومات: إنشاء نماذج الإنشاء السريع وتحريرها
عرض سريع يُستخدَم في تطبيق الويب Dynamics 365 for Outlook، وDynamics 365 لأجهزة الكمبيوتر اللوحية.

للكيانات المُحدّثة، تظهر هذه النماذج داخل النموذج الرئيسي لعرض بيانات إضافية للسجل المشار إليه بواسطة حقل بحث في النموذج. مزيد من المعلومات: إنشاء نماذج العرض السريع وتحريرها

تعيين ترتيب النماذج

عندما يكون لديك عدة نماذج رئيسية أو نماذج إنشاء سريع أو نماذج متنقلة لكيان ما، يمكنك تعيين ترتيب النماذج. يحدد ترتيب النماذج أي من النماذج المتوفرة سيتم إظهاره بشكل افتراضي. يمكن التحكم أكثر في النماذج الأساسية أو المتنقلة المتاحة عن طريق تعيين أدوار أمان للنماذج. راجع التحكم في الوصول إلى النماذج لمزيد من المعلومات.

لا يمكنك تعيين أدوار أمان لنماذج الإنشاء السريع، لذلك النموذج الوحيد التي سيستخدمه الجميع موجود في أعلى ترتيب النماذج.

لتعيين ترتيب النماذج

  1. انتقل إلى الإعدادات > التخصيصات.

  2. اختر التخصيصات, ثم اختر تخصيص النظام.

  3. في مستكشف الحلول، قم بتوسيع الكيان الذي تريده، ثم حدد نماذج.

  4. في شريط أدوات قائمة النماذج حدد ترتيب النماذج.

  5. اختر إما مجموعة النماذج الرئيسية أو مجموعة نماذج الإنشاء السريع أو مجموعة النماذج المتنقلة حسب نوع النماذج التي ترغب في العمل به.

  6. مربع حوار ترتيب النماذج هو قائمة بسيطة حيث يمكنك نقل نموذج محدد لأعلى أو أسفل في ترتيب النموذج.

  7. بعد تعيين الترتيب الذي تريده، انقر فوق موافق لإغلاق مربع الحوار.

تحكم في الوصول للنماذج

هناك طريقتان تمكنك من التحكم في الوصول إلى النماذج الرئيسية:

  • إلغاء تنشيط نموذج رئيسي

    القدرة على تعيين حالة نشطة أو غير نشطة للنماذج الرئيسية جديدة في هذا الإصدار. تم تضمين هذا بشكل رئيسي لإدارة النماذج الجديدة التي تم تضمينها عند ترقية المؤسسات ولكن يمكنك استخدامه لمنع الأشخاص من استخدام أي نموذج رئيسي. راجع دمج النماذج لاستخدام تخطيط جديد لمزيد من المعلومات.

  • تعيين أدوار أمان للنموذج الرئيسي

    استخدم هذا الخيار لتوفير نموذج رئيسي لمجموعات محددة.

    قد يتفاعل أشخاص مختلفين في مؤسستك مع نفس البيانات بطرق مختلفة. قد يعتمد المديرون على إمكانية مسح المعلومات في سجل بسرعة وقد تتطلب خدمة الأشخاص نموذج يقوم بتسهيل إدخال البيانات. يمكنك استيعاب متطلبات مختلفة عن طريق تعيين نماذج لأدوار الأمان التي ينتمي إليها مجموعات مختلفة من الأشخاص.

    للحصول على إرشادات خطوة بخطوة، راجع تعيين أدوار الأمان لنماذج.

    إذا كان لديك أكثر من نموذج رئيسي أو نموذج متحرك معرّف لكيان ما، يمكنك تحديد أي من النماذج سيكون المستخدمين قادرين على استخدامها استنادًا إلى أدوار الأمان الخاصة بهم. لأن كل كيان يجب أن يتمكن من عرض نموذج لأي مستخدم، يجب تعيين نموذج واحد على الأقل كنموذج "بديل" – نموذج مرئي للمستخدمين الذين لا تشتمل أدوار الأمان الخاصة بهم على أي نماذج معينة لهم بشكل واضح.

ملاحظة

لا يمكنك تعيين نماذج الإنشاء السريع ونماذج العرض السريع إلى أدوار أمان.

يمكنك تعيين أدوار أمان لأحد النماذج في محرر النماذج أو من شبكة النماذج. ومع ذلك، إذا كان هناك نموذج واحد للكيان، لن تتمكن من إلغاء تحديد خيار ممكَّن للنموذج البديل في مربع حوار تعيين أدوار الأمان. وفي هذه الحالة، وبالرغم من قيامك بتعيين أدوار أمان للنموذج، ستظل الإمكانية متاحة لأي شخص، مقترن بدور أمان لم تقم بتضمينه، ليقوم بعرض النموذج نظرًا لأنه ممكَّن للاحتياطي.

بعد أن تقوم بإنشاء نموذج رئيسي أو نموذج متنقل ثان للكيان، ستتمكن من إلغاء تحديد خيار ممكّن للنموذج البديل لأحد النموذجين. سيعمل النظام دائمًا على التأكد من تمكين نموذج واحد على الأقل ليكون بديلاً.

عندما يكون لديك أكثر من نموذج رئيسي واحد، يمكنك تحديد ترتيب النموذج الذي يتحكم في أي من النماذج التي يمكن للشخص رؤيتها سيصبح ما يراه بشكل افتراضي. في حالة وجود أكثر من نموذج واحد يمكنهم استخدامه، يمكنهم تغيير النماذج وسيكون النموذج المُختار هو النموذج الافتراضي حتى يقوموا باختيار آخر. يتم تخزين هذا التفضيل في المستعرض الخاص بهم. إذا استخدموا جهاز كمبيوتر أو مستعرض مختلف سيظهر لهم النموذج الافتراضي الأصلي.

استراتيجيات إدارة النموذج البديل

تتضمن استراتيجيات إدارة النموذج البديل ما يلي:

يعرض جميع المستخدمين نفس النموذج

إذا كنت لا تتطلب نماذج متعددة لأحد الكيانات، فأنت لا تحتاج إلى نموذج بديل.

إنشاء نموذج طوارئ

إذا كنت تستخدم النماذج المستندة إلى الأدوار لأنك ترغب في تقييد المعلومات التي قد يراها الأشخاص أو يقومون بتحريرها، خذ في الاعتبار إنشاء نموذج يعرض الحد الأدنى من المعلومات. بعد ذلك، في مربع حوار تعيين أدوار الأمان، حدد عرض هذه الأدوار المحددة فقط، ولكن لا تقم بتحديد أي أدوار فيما عدا مسؤول النظام، وحدد ممكّن للنموذج البديل. والنتيجة هي أن هذا النموذج لن يراه سوى مسؤول النظام و أي شخص لم تقترن أدوار الأمان الخاصة به بنموذج محدد. يمكنك تضمين مورد ويب HTML في النموذج مع معلومات حول سبب عرض قليل من المعلومات في النموذج ورابط لمعلومات حول كيفية طلب الإضافة إلى دور أمان مقترن بنموذج أو تضمين دور أمان جديد في نموذج.

ملاحظة

لا يمكنك تضمين مورد ويب في نموذج رأس أو تذييل الصفحة.

إنشاء نموذج عام

إذا كنت تستخدم النماذج المستندة إلى الأدوار لتوفير تجربة مستخدم مخصصة استنادًا إلى دور الشخص في المؤسسة، يمكنك تعيين النموذج الأقل تخصصًا كنموذج بديل وتكوينه ليُعرض على كل الأشخاص. ثم يمكنك إنشاء نماذج مخصصة لأدوار أمان محددة وتكوين هذه النماذج لعرض أدوار الأمان التي تحتاج إليها فقط. لا تقم بتمكين هذه النماذج للبديل وأخيراً، في قائمة النماذج استخدم مربع حوار ترتيب النماذج لتحديد عرض النماذج من الأكثر إلى الأقل حصرية . سيكون نموذجك البديل في أسفل القائمة. ستؤدي هذه الإستراتيجية إلى رؤية الأشخاص للنموذج التي تم تخصيصه لدورهم كنموذج افتراضي، ولكن يمكنهم استخدام محدِد النماذج لتحديد النموذج الأكثر شيوعًا إذا كانوا يريدون ذلك. أي نموذج يقومون بتحديده سيظل نموذجهم الافتراضي حتى يقوموا بتحديد نموذج مختلف.

استخدام البرمجة النصية للنماذج

وأخيرًا، في تطبيق الويب، باستطاعة المطور، ولكن هذا الإجراء غير مستحسن، استخدام البرامج النصية في حدث Onload للنموذج ليستخدم مجموعة Xrm.Page.ui.formSelector.items لاستعلام النماذج المتوفرة واستخدام أسلوب التنقل لتوجيه المستخدمين إلى نموذج محدد. تذكر أن أسلوب التنقل سيؤدي إلى إعادة تحميل النموذج (وحصول الحدث Onload مرة أخرى). يجب أن يتحقق منطقك في معالج الأحداث من بعض الشروط قبل أن تستخدم أسلوب التنقل لتجنب تكرار أو تقييد خيارات المستخدمين للتنقل بين النماذج دون داع.

لن يعمل هذا الأسلوب مع Dynamics 365 لأجهزة الكمبيوتر اللوحية لأنه لا تتوفر نماذج متعددة للتحديد.

(راجع أيضاً )

تخصيص نظام Dynamics 365
نظرة عامة على الكيانات وبيانات التعريف
إنشاء طرق العرض وتحريرها